Can You Open a Savings Account With Just Aadhaar Card?

20 Aug, 2026 10:27 IST 1 View
Table of Contents

Opening a first savings account often begins with one document question: is Aadhaar enough, or will the bank ask for something else? If the question is can you open savings account with just aadhaar card, the answer depends on the verification route. Aadhaar is an officially valid KYC document, and banks may use Aadhaar authentication, offline verification or another permitted method. However, a non-face-to-face account opened only through OTP-based Aadhaar e-KYC carries regulatory limits until fuller customer due diligence is completed. A Small Account is a separate category. This article explains these distinctions, account limits, online and branch routes, PAN-related documentation and Aadhaar alternatives.

What Does Aadhaar-Only KYC Actually Unlock?

Aadhaar may support identity and address verification, but the account status depends on how KYC is completed. RBI treats a deposit account opened through non-face-to-face OTP-based Aadhaar e-KYC as restricted until the prescribed customer due diligence is completed.

For such OTP-based accounts, aggregate balances across deposit accounts are capped at ₹1 lakh and aggregate credits at ₹2 lakh in a financial year. The account cannot continue beyond one year unless identification is completed through the prescribed full KYC route or Video-based Customer Identification Process (V-CIP).

This is different from an RBI-defined Small Account, which is available as an alternative where the usual KYC documents are not provided at opening.

Note: These limits apply to the specified RBI account category. Banks may also set product-level conditions.

A Small Account follows separate limits: aggregate credits up to ₹1 lakh in a financial year, withdrawals and transfers up to ₹10,000 a month and a balance up to ₹50,000 at any point, subject to prescribed conditions.

Note: A Small Account is not another name for an Aadhaar-only savings account.

How to Open a Savings Account With Aadhaar Card

For anyone searching how to open savings account with aadhaar card, banks generally offer a digital or branch-based route. The sequence varies by bank and KYC method.

Online Route: OTP-Based eKYC

A typical Aadhaar-enabled online journey may involve:

  1. Selecting a savings account on the bank's official website or app.
  2. Providing Aadhaar details and consent for authentication where offered.
  3. Entering the OTP sent to the mobile number registered with Aadhaar.
  4. Providing personal and tax-identification details requested by the bank.
  5. Completing V-CIP or another permitted identification process where required.

RBI requires OTPs and transaction alerts for these accounts to go to the mobile number registered with Aadhaar. V-CIP may complete customer due diligence and remove the OTP-eKYC restrictions.

Branch Route: Aadhaar-Based or Document KYC

At a branch, the bank may verify Aadhaar through a permitted authentication or offline-verification method, or another officially valid document. Biometric Aadhaar e-KYC may be undertaken by authorised bank personnel where permitted.

A mobile number not linked with Aadhaar therefore mainly removes the OTP-based Aadhaar route; it does not by itself prevent account opening. Another permitted KYC method may be available, subject to the bank's account-opening process and required tax-identification documentation.

What If You Do Not Have a PAN Card?

A person without PAN may use the declaration prescribed under the applicable tax rules for transactions where PAN would otherwise be quoted. This area changed in 2026.

The Income Tax Department states that, from 1 April 2026, Form No. 97 under the Income Tax Rules, 2026 replaces the earlier Form 60 for persons without PAN entering transactions covered by Rule 159(2).

Accordingly, searches for open savings account without PAN card or a Form 60 bank account now require a date distinction. For an account opened under the 2026 framework, the bank's latest checklist and the current tax rules determine the declaration required.

Note: RBI's consolidated KYC page still contains legacy Form 60 references under the earlier tax framework. Current 2026 tax guidance identifies Form 97 as its replacement for applicable transactions.

Can You Open a Savings Account Without Aadhaar?

Yes. RBI recognises other officially valid documents for KYC. These include a passport, driving licence, proof of possession of Aadhaar number, Voter's Identity Card, NREGA job card duly signed by an officer of the State Government, and a National Population Register letter containing name and address.

This means can you open savings account with aadhaar card is not a question of Aadhaar being the only permitted document. Banks may rely on another OVD, an equivalent e-document, CKYCR records or another permitted KYC process. Digital journeys may differ because some are built around Aadhaar OTP or V-CIP, so branch verification may be more practical where Aadhaar-based online authentication is unavailable.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1.

Can I open a bank account with only Aadhaar card?

Ans.

 

Aadhaar may be used for bank KYC through permitted verification methods. If an account is opened in non-face-to-face mode using only OTP-based Aadhaar e-KYC, RBI limits apply until prescribed customer due diligence or V-CIP is completed. A Small Account is a separate category with different limits.

Q2.

Can I open an SBI account with only Aadhaar card?

Ans.

 

SBI states that its Basic Savings Bank Deposit Account is KYC-compliant and available to individuals with valid KYC documents. Aadhaar may be an accepted KYC document, while the exact onboarding route and any additional tax-identification requirement depend on the account and verification method in use.

Q3.

Can we open a bank account without an Aadhaar card?

Ans.

 

Yes. RBI recognises several OVDs besides Aadhaar, including a passport, driving licence, Voter's Identity Card, qualifying NREGA job card and NPR letter. The bank may complete KYC using a permitted verification method and request other information where applicable.

Q4.

Can we open a savings account without a PAN card?

Ans.

A prescribed declaration route exists for eligible persons without PAN. From 1 April 2026, the Income Tax Department states that Form No. 97 replaces the earlier Form 60 for transactions covered by Rule 159(2). The bank's current checklist determines the documentation needed.

Q5.

Why does SBI charge ₹590?

Ans.

SBI's current general service-charge material does not identify ₹590 as a universal savings-account fee. Some listed services carry a ₹500 charge plus GST, which may total ₹590 at an 18% GST rate. The actual reason depends on the debit narration and the specific service involved.

Q6.

Can I open a savings account without an Aadhaar card?

Ans.

Yes. Aadhaar is one KYC option rather than the only OVD under RBI's framework. A passport, driving licence, Voter's Identity Card, qualifying NREGA job card or NPR letter may be used, subject to the applicable verification and other account-opening requirements.
